College/University Terms: Accelerated DegreePrograms: An accelerated degreeprogram reduces the amount of time it takes to obtain an undergraduate degree by at least one year. Most accelerated degreeprograms allow a student to obtain a bachelor’sdegree in three years or less.

The University of California (UC), Riverside announced it will be offering a bachelor of arts degreeprogram at Norco California Rehabilitation Center starting in fall 2024. The program is modeled after a similar one at UC Irvine and is only the second bachelor'sdegreeprogram offered inside a prison by a UC campus.

A bachelor's in mental health counseling, however, is rarely offered. It's more likely you'll find a master's program in mental health counseling. Still, some bachelor'sprograms for mental health counseling do exist, or you might explore another degree, such as psychology or human services.

The Florida Student Assistance Grant Program is the largest need-based grant program in the state. This award helps fund the education of Floridians going after their first degree. For certificate-seekers, the program is available for a maximum of 110% of the number of credits required to complete a program.
